微信小程序新添实用功能:movable-view实现自定义拖动布局

1 下载量 148 浏览量 更新于2024-08-26 收藏 69KB PDF 举报
微信小程序在近期的一次重要更新中,引入了全新的UI组件——`movable-view`,这对于提升用户体验和开发灵活性具有显著作用。这个组件允许开发者在特定区域内实现内容的拖动功能,与`movable-area`组件配合使用,创造出更具动态交互的设计。 `movable-view`的出现使得小程序的界面设计更为生动,特别是在需要用户进行自由操作或布局调整的场景下。通过设置`<movable-view>`元素的`direction`属性,开发者可以控制拖动方向,比如`all`表示可以在所有方向上拖动,而`horizontal`和`vertical`分别对应水平和垂直方向。这种灵活性为设计师提供了丰富的创意空间,使得内容可以根据用户的交互行为动态变化。 在使用`movable-view`时,首先需要在`movable-area`中定义一个可视区域,例如设置其尺寸、背景色等样式。然后在该区域内嵌套`movable-view`组件,设定其大小、背景色以及可拖动的方向。这不仅限于一个,开发者可以放置多个`movable-view`实例,每个都可以独立移动,从而实现复杂布局的动态管理。 新增的`movable-view`组件与之前版本的小程序相比,无疑增加了互动性和创新性,有助于提升小程序应用的吸引力和用户参与度。此外,这次更新还包含了其他功能增强,如内容转发API、iBeacon API、振动API和屏幕亮度调节API,这些都进一步丰富了小程序的开发工具箱,使其在功能和用户体验上达到了新的高度。 微信小程序的这一系列更新,不仅体现了其对开发者需求的关注,也展示了其在技术迭代上的持续努力。对于开发者而言,掌握`movable-view`及其相关组件的使用方法,将有助于他们创作出更具活力和个性化的小程序应用,提升用户的使用体验。